Young Apprenticeship Programme in Health and Social Care

STEPS into Health and Social Care: Schools are part of the workforce development team for the NHS in the North East. The Young Apprentices are specially selected students from local high schools. They are aged 14 -16 and have already identified they may be interested in a career in health and social care.

Wansbeck Older Persons Forum

Wansbeck Older Persons Forum are looking for new members. Established in 2002 it provides a meeting place where representatives of organisations particularly for older people could come and discuss anything of common concern. To find out more click on the link below:

Charter Train to Ashington

The Ashington Future, The first passenger train to run to Ashington for 40 years. This special train is being chartered by SENRUG to promote their campaign to re-open the Ashington, Blyth and Tyne line for regular everyday passenger use. This will take place on Saturday 7 June 2008. To find out more click on the link below:

Youth Participation Fund Launch

eVolve Young People Volunteering', part of the Volunteer Centre is launching a one-year fund aimed at encouraging participation by under 25s. The fund will give out a number of grants up to £1500 for any organisation or youth group in the Wansbeck area, with the aim being to widen participation and volunteering within them.
